I think toms. We just started with 4 of these this year, they are now 2 months old. We have 1 girl and the only reason we know is because of the large difference in size, her wattles/gobbler is lighter and smaller. She hasn't strut any, but my understanding is that young ladies may strut at first, so that's not a for sure.
Our boys are larger than our almost ready meat chickens already.
We have been feeding regular broiler ration (20% protein) you could lower the protein on what you have by mixing in like oats. You just can't do layer unless they are laying eggs because of the calcium.
